read the scenario. a jury rules that a defendant is not guilty of robbing a bank. this means the defendant is free to leave and can be released. a few days later, a detective finds video evidence that could prove that the defendant actually did commit the crime. what prevents the court system from moving forward with this evidence? the constitutions protections against unlawful searches the constitutions protections against double jeopardy the constitutions guarantee of a speedy trial the constitutions guarantee of reasonable bail
Answer
Brief Explanations:
The Double - Jeopardy Clause in the Constitution prevents the government from prosecuting a person twice for the same crime. Since the defendant was already acquitted by the jury, new evidence cannot be used to retry them.
Answer:
the Constitution's protections against double jeopardy
